Emergency aorto-coronary venous bypass graft in cardiogenic shock
Insights
Emergency aorto-coronary bypass graft surgery significantly reduces mortality in patients experiencing cardiogenic shock following myocardial infarction. This intervention offers a life-saving option for carefully selected patients facing this critical cardiac condition.

Background:
- Cardiogenic shock complicating myocardial infarction has a very high mortality rate (80-100%) despite current medical treatments.
- Effective interventions for cardiogenic shock remain limited, highlighting the need for novel therapeutic approaches.
Purpose of the Study:
- To evaluate the efficacy of emergency aorto-coronary bypass graft surgery in patients with acute myocardial infarction and cardiogenic shock.
- To assess the impact of this surgical intervention on patient survival and cardiac function.
Main Methods:
- Five patients with acute myocardial infarction and cardiogenic shock underwent emergency aorto-coronary bypass graft surgery.
- Selective coronary angiography was performed before the operation.
- Surgical intervention occurred between 3 hours and 5 days post-infarction and 3-9 hours post-shock onset.
Main Results:
- Four out of five patients (80%) survived and were discharged from the hospital.
- Two patients with atrioventricular (A-V) dissociation and complete heart block reverted to normal sinus rhythm post-operatively.
- The surgical intervention demonstrated a significant reduction in mortality for selected cases.
Conclusions:
- Emergency aorto-coronary bypass graft surgery can be a life-saving procedure for carefully selected patients with cardiogenic shock post-myocardial infarction.
- This surgical approach may improve outcomes and restore normal cardiac rhythm in certain critical cases.
- Further research with larger cohorts is warranted to confirm these findings.
Abstract:
The mortality rate of shock complicating myocardial infarction is extremely high (80-100%) despite intensive medical management. Five patients with acute myocardial infarction and cardiogenic shock received an emergency aorto-coronary bypass graft, from three hours to five days after the onset of infarction and three to nine hours after the onset of shock. Selective coronary angiography was performed in all cases prior to operation. Four of the five patients survived and were discharged from hospital. Two cases with A-V dissociation and complete heart block reverted to normal sinus rhythm after the operation. This limited experience indicates that emergency aortocoronary bypass graft surgery can reduce mortality significantly in properly selected cases of cardiogenic shock.
